Q: Is 797,374 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 797,374 is not a prime number.

Why is 797,374 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 797374 can be evenly divided by 1 2 421 842 947 1,894 398,687 and 797,374, with no remainder.

Since 797,374 cannot be divided by just 1 and 797,374, it is not a prime number.
